摘 要:[目的]探讨山药多糖对小鼠肝、肾、心肌和脑组织体内外的抗氧化作用。[方法]昆明种小鼠分模型组、对照组、山药多糖高、中、低保护组,保护组每天按体重50mg/kg、100mg/kg、200mg/kg山药多糖灌胃,饲养8d,正常对照组腹腔注射调和油溶液,其余各组腹腔注射0.15%CCl4调和油溶液,24h分离血清测ALT、AST。用PBS制备肝、心、肾、脑匀浆;在组织匀浆中加入FeSO4和H2O2,诱导自由基的生成,测定各组织体内外的抗氧化作用。[结果]不同浓度的山药多糖保护组可降低血清中ALT和AST(P﹤0.05),降低各组织MDA的含量(P﹤0.01),体外抗氧化实验山药多糖能抑制脂质过氧化物的生成,A532nm明显降低(P﹤0.01)。[结论]山药多糖能降低CCL4损伤小鼠血清ALT、AST活性,对小鼠肝、肾、心肌、脑组织体内外有抗氧化作用,尤其对心肌、肾脏、肝脏抗氧化作用较强。[Objective] To investigate the anti-oxidant effect in vitro and in vivo of yam polysaccharide on mouse liver, kidney, and heart and brain tissues. [ Methods] Kunming mice were divided into model group, the control group, and polysaccharide protective group including high, medium and low-dosage of polysaccharide. Three polysaccharide subgroups were treated with gastric perfusion for 8 days by the body weight 50 mg / kg, 100mg / kg, and 200mg / kg of yam polysaccharide, respectively. At the end of the feeding, the control group was intra-peritoneal injected with blend oil solution, the remaining groups was intra-peritoneal injected with 0.15% CCl4 mixed with blend oil solution. After 24 hours, blood serum of mice was separated, and the ALT and AST were determined. The liver, heart, kidney and brain homogenate were prepared with PBS; FeSO4 and H2O2 were added to induce the generation of free radicals, and the anti-oxidant action of the tissues in vitro and in vivo were tested. [Results] Different concentrations of yam polysaccharides can reduce ALT and AST in serum (P﹤0.05) and lower the content of the MDA in tissue (P﹤0.01). Anti-oxidation experiments of yam polysaccharide in vitro can inhibit the production of lipid peroxidates and significantly decrease A532nm (P﹤0.01). [Conclusion] Dioscreapposite Thunb polysaccharide can reduce the activity of ALT and AST in serum on mouse’s liver damaged by CCl4. Besides, it is indicated that the polysaccharide show antioxidant on kidney, cardiac muscle, and brain tissue in vitro and in vivo, especially on the cardiac muscle, kidney and liver.
